What does an English-Chinese translator do?

English Chinese translators are professionals who convert written documents, websites, or other materials from English to Chinese and vice versa. They ensure that the translated text maintains the original meaning, tone, and context while being culturally appropriate for the target audience. These translators often work in various fields such as business, legal, medical, technical, and literary translation. Their work helps facilitate communication and understanding between English and Chinese speakers in a globalized world.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an English-Chinese translator?

To thrive as an English-Chinese Translator, you need advanced proficiency in both English and Chinese, a strong grasp of grammar and cultural context, and often a degree in languages or translation. Familiarity with computer-assisted translation (CAT) tools, terminology databases, and sometimes certification from recognized translation bodies is typical. Attention to detail, cultural sensitivity, and excellent communication skills help translators produce accurate and contextually appropriate work. These skills ensure translations convey the intended meaning, maintain cultural nuances, and meet professional standards in various industries.

What are the typical daily responsibilities for an English-Chinese translator in a corporate setting?

As an English-Chinese translator in a corporate environment, your daily tasks often include translating documents, emails, and presentations between English and Chinese, ensuring accuracy and cultural relevance. You may also be involved in interpreting during meetings or conference calls, supporting communication between bilingual teams. Collaboration with colleagues from various departments is common, and you might work closely with project managers or subject matter experts to clarify context or terminology. Attention to detail and strong organizational skills are essential, as you often juggle multiple projects with tight deadlines.
